Access
The Meeting House is accessible via the driveway to the village cemetery through a pair of wooden gates in a high stone wall. There is a turning point by the Meeting House and disabled visitors may park nearby but most visitors will park on the public highway. For the most part this simple seventeenth century Meeting House has been maintained in its original condition and there is no mains heating or lighting.
Past Events
The Adderbury Meeting House held an annual Adderbury Gathering up until 2024.
These were attended by Quakers from across the country with a presentation each year by a recognised expert on a topic of wider concern. Topics included:
